Enable job alerts via email!

SoC Performance and QoS Validation Engineer

Apple Inc.

Cupertino (CA)

On-site

USD 143,000 - 265,000

Full time

5 days ago
Be an early applicant

Boost your interview chances

Create a job specific, tailored resume for higher success rate.

Job summary

An established industry player is seeking a SoC Performance and QoS Validation Engineer to join their innovative team. In this role, you will gain insights into cutting-edge SOC IP and chip-level architecture that powers a range of popular products. You will be responsible for validating the performance of various subsystems, collaborating with multi-functional teams, and developing test plans. This position offers the opportunity to work with advanced technologies, enhance your software skills, and contribute to the development of high-performance architectures. Join a dynamic environment where your expertise will drive impactful results.

Benefits

Comprehensive Medical Coverage
Dental Coverage
Retirement Benefits
Employee Stock Purchase Plan
Educational Reimbursement
Discounted Products
Free Services
Discretionary Bonuses

Qualifications

  • 3+ years of experience in silicon validation software engineering.
  • Expertise in C and C++ with knowledge of assembly.
  • Strong understanding of ARM and SoC architecture.

Responsibilities

  • Validate block and system level performance of SoC subsystems.
  • Collaborate with teams to develop test plans and debug.
  • Write low-level driver code for various subsystems.

Skills

C
C++
Assembly
Embedded Systems Programming
Python
Bash
Performance Benchmarking
Multi-threaded Programming

Education

Bachelor's Degree in Relevant Field

Tools

RTOS
lldb
Xcode
Data Analysis Tools
Data Visualization Tools

Job description

SoC Performance and QoS Validation Engineer

Cupertino, California, United States Hardware

Add to Favorites SoC Performance and QoS Validation Engineer

Description

-You will gain insights into the ground breaking SOC IP and chip-level architecture that powers Apple Products (iPhone/iPad/Macs/Watch/TV)-You will help validate the block level and system level performance of various subsystems in the SoC, and the QoS architecture of the SoC-You will collaborate with multi-functional teams including architecture, hardware design, and software teams to develop testplans, debug, and correlate silicon data.-You will maintain and improve the internally developed Real Time Operating System (RTOS) that executes on the AP Clusters and IO Co-Processors, to enable QOS validation and to validate Power management features-You will write low-level driver code in a RTOS to configure and run various sub-systems (e.g. display, cameras, video encoders/decoders, fabrics, power management)-You will develop system software to validate the power management features of the SOC-You will develop and maintain latency critical software to identify and root-cause complex performance/QoS issues-You will help bringup prototypes and explore power and performance of bare metal workloads-You will acquire valuable software skills writing a bare-metal RTOS, developing and debugging device drivers/RTOS using lldb/Xcode, and modeling real customer usecases

Minimum Qualifications
  • A minimum of a bachelor's degree in relevant field and a minimum of 3 years of relevant industry experience in silicon validation software engineering or related field
Preferred Qualifications
  • Expert in C and C++, knowledge of assembly is desired
  • Strong understanding of ARM specification, computer architecture, system architecture, SoC architecture, and memory systems
  • Knowledge of Atomic operations, memory barriers
  • Experienced with embedded systems programming (e.g. bare-metal, RTOS, kernel, driver programming)
  • Experience with silicon bring-up and embedded software debug
  • Experience with pipelining, bus architectures, and protocols is preferred
  • Experienced with performance benchmarking and high-performance architectures
  • Strong understanding of common data structures, algorithms, Operating Systems concepts, and multi-threaded programming
  • Skilled at scripting – Python, bash
  • Experience with some data analysis and data visualization tools is preferred
At Apple, base pay is one part of our total compensation package and is determined within a range. This provides the opportunity to progress as you grow and develop within a role. The base pay range for this role is between $143,100 and $264,200, and your base pay will depend on your skills, qualifications, experience, and location.

Apple employees also have the opportunity to become an Apple shareholder through participation in Apple’s discretionary employee stock programs. Apple employees are eligible for discretionary restricted stock unit awards, and can purchase Apple stock at a discount if voluntarily participating in Apple’s Employee Stock Purchase Plan. You’ll also receive benefits including: Comprehensive medical and dental coverage, retirement benefits, a range of discounted products and free services, and for formal education related to advancing your career at Apple, reimbursement for certain educational expenses — including tuition. Additionally, this role might be eligible for discretionary bonuses or commission payments as well as relocation. Learn more about Apple Benefits.

Note: Apple benefit, compensation and employee stock programs are subject to eligibility requirements and other terms of the applicable plan or program.

Apple is an equal opportunity employer that is committed to inclusion and diversity. We seek to promote equ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ics. Learn more about your EEO rights as an applicant .

Add to Favorites SoC Performance and QoS Validation Engineer

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.

Similar jobs

Post Silicon Validation Engineer

California Jobs

Mountain View

Remote

USD 181,000 - 366,000

Today
Be an early applicant

Principal Platform Engineer – Infrastructure Architect

DIRECTV

San Francisco

Remote

USD 116,000 - 212,000

Today
Be an early applicant

Data Engineer

Air Apps

San Francisco

Remote

USD 90,000 - 150,000

3 days ago
Be an early applicant

Head of Product Marketing

GreyNoise Intelligence

San Francisco

Remote

USD 175,000 - 225,000

4 days ago
Be an early applicant

Security GRC Senior Analyst

Salesforce, Inc.

San Francisco

Remote

USD 137,000 - 189,000

5 days ago
Be an early applicant

Sr. DevOps Engineer

Wealth.com

Remote

USD 180,000 - 190,000

2 days ago
Be an early applicant

Principal Database Administrator - Remote - 2284104

UnitedHealth Group

La Crosse

Remote

USD 106,000 - 195,000

5 days ago
Be an early applicant

Azure Software Architect (Remote)

First American Financial

Fort Mill

Remote

USD 131,000 - 220,000

Today
Be an early applicant

Azure Software Architect (Remote)

First American Title

Ohio

Remote

USD 131,000 - 220,000

2 days ago
Be an early applicant